What is a Static ISP Proxy? A static ISP proxy is a type of proxy server that uses a static (fixed) IP address provided by an Internet Service Provider. This means the IP address does not change over time, offering a consistent online identity. Unlike datacenter proxies, which are hosted on servers in data centers and can be easily flagged, ISP proxies are associated with legitimate residential or broadband networks. This association makes them appear as regular user connections to websites and online services, reducing the likelihood of being blocked or detected. The term "ISP" in static ISP proxy indicates that the proxy is routed through an internet service provider’s network, blending the benefits of residential authenticity with the stability of a static IP. This combination is particularly valuable for tasks requiring persistent, undetectable, and reliable connections. How Static ISP Proxies Work To understand the value of a static ISP proxy, it’s essential to grasp its operational mechanics. When you use a static ISP proxy, your internet traffic is routed through an intermediary server with a fixed IP address. This server acts as a gateway between your device and the internet, masking your real IP address and replacing it with the static ISP-assigned one. Because the IP is static, it remains the same across sessions, making it ideal for applications that require consistency. For example, if you are managing multiple social media accounts or accessing a service that whitelists specific IPs, a static ISP proxy ensures that your IP does not change, avoiding unnecessary verification hurdles or security alerts. Moreover, since the IP is affiliated with an ISP, it enjoys a high level of trust among websites. This trust stems from the fact that ISPs are legitimate entities, and their IP ranges are rarely associated with malicious activities. As a result, requests made through a static ISP proxy are less likely to be challenged by CAPTCHAs or blocked by anti-bot systems. Advantages of Using Static ISP Proxies Enhanced Reliability and Stability The static nature of these proxies means that users do not have to worry about IP changes disrupting their workflows. This is crucial for businesses that rely on continuous online operations, such as e-commerce monitoring or automated data collection. A static ISP proxy provides a stable connection that dynamic proxies cannot guarantee. Improved Security and Privacy By masking your real IP address, a static ISP proxy adds a layer of privacy to your online activities. It helps protect your personal information from prying eyes and reduces the risk of cyber threats. Additionally, because the proxy is linked to an ISP, it is less likely to be blacklisted, ensuring smoother and safer browsing. High Anonymity and Low Detection Rates Websites and online platforms often scrutinize traffic for signs of proxy use. Datacenter proxies, while fast, are frequently identified and blocked. In contrast, a static ISP proxy mimics genuine residential traffic, making it extremely difficult for websites to detect. This low detection rate is invaluable for web scraping, ad verification, and market research. Consistent Performance for Account Management For individuals or agencies managing multiple online accounts (e.g., social media, e-commerce), maintaining a consistent IP is vital to avoid triggering security flags. A static ISP proxy allows users to assign a dedicated IP to each account, reducing the risk of bans or suspensions. Access to Geo-Restricted Content Many online services restrict content based on geographical location. With a static ISP proxy located in a specific region, users can reliably access content as if they were physically present in that area. The static IP ensures that access remains uninterrupted over time.
